About Columbia Virtual Academy - Kettle Falls

Columbia Virtual Academy - Kettle Falls is a public high school in Kettle Falls, WA, part of Kettle Falls School District. Columbia Virtual Academy - Kettle Falls serves approximately 360 students, and covers grades 9th-12th, and has a 40:1 student-teacher ratio. Columbia Virtual Academy - Kettle Falls has a current MySchoolScout rating of 5.4 out of 10 and ranks #1,549 of 2,228 schools in WA.

Structured state assessment records for Columbia Virtual Academy - Kettle Falls show 31%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 70%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

What Parents Should Know

Test scores at Columbia Virtual Academy - Kettle Falls sit below average, but its growth scores are strong: students here make above-average progress year over year. The raw numbers haven't caught up, but a school that keeps moving kids forward is doing the harder, more important work.

Columbia Virtual Academy - Kettle Falls runs 40:1 students to teachers, above the national average. That often means bigger classes. Ask how the school supports kids who need extra help, and whether there are teaching assistants or small-group time.

Columbia Virtual Academy - Kettle Falls s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.
